What Does “W4M” Mean in Online Personals?
If you have spent any time browsing dating sites or hookup platforms, you have likely encountered the acronym “W4M.” It stands for “women for men” or “woman for man,” signaling that a woman is seeking a male partner for dating, casual encounters, or relationships. Related codes include M4W (men for women), M4M (men for men), and W4W (women for women).
The W4M format traces its roots to newspaper classified ads in the 1990s, where space was expensive and abbreviations were essential. When the world moved online, these codes migrated to bulletin board systems (BBS) and Usenet groups before exploding in popularity on Craigslist personals around 2005.
During the 2005–2015 era, Craigslist personals became the go-to resource for thousands of people seeking everything from one-night hookups to long-term love. At its peak, Craigslist reportedly handled millions of daily searches in its personals section, with W4M and M4W categories enabling users to find matches by gender preference, city, and intent. That changed in March 2018, when Craigslist shut down its personals section in response to the FOSTA-SESTA legislation aimed at curbing sex trafficking.
Today, W4M is still used as a keyword or filter on various platforms. W4M still appears on classified-style dating sites and online forums where users post text-based ads. You will find it on hookup sites, some dating apps, and Reddit-style communities like r4r (redditor for redditor) rather than on classic classified sites. The use cases remain the same: casual hookups, friends-with-benefits arrangements, dating, and sometimes serious relationships, depending on the platform’s culture and the user’s stated intentions. Craigslist W4M & Backpage: What Happened and Modern Alternatives
If you remember the era of Craigslist personals, you know how dominant they were for casual and local dating. For over a decade, Craigslist W4M was the first resource millions of people turned to when they wanted to meet someone quickly without the formality of dating apps.
That era ended abruptly in early April 2018. Backpage was seized by federal authorities and its founders were indicted on charges related to facilitating prostitution. Within days, Craigslist voluntarily shut down its entire personals section, including W4M, M4W, casual encounters, and missed connections. The catalyst was FOSTA-SESTA, legislation that made websites legally liable for user-generated content facilitating sex trafficking.
Neither Craigslist personals nor Backpage are coming back. If you see any site claiming to be “the new Craigslist personals,” treat it with extreme skepticism—these are often scam operations designed to collect your information.

What Is Doublelist and How Does It Replace Classic W4M Ads?
Doublelist launched in 2018 specifically to replace Craigslist personals, and it has grown to become one of the most popular classifieds-style W4M platforms in North America and Europe. If you miss the simplicity of posting a text ad and waiting for replies, this is your closest option.
Unlike old Craigslist, Doublelist requires double verification to create an account. Users must verify their email address and complete phone/SMS verification, which takes only seconds but significantly reduces the number of bots and fake profiles that plagued the original Craigslist personals.
A typical W4M ad on Doublelist includes:
- A catchy headline (e.g., “Looking for hiking partner and maybe more – W4M Downtown Portland”)
- A 3–5 sentence body describing yourself and what you want
- Your approximate location and age
- Clear statement of the type of encounter (casual, ongoing, relationship-focused)
For safe Doublelist use, follow these precautions:
- Turn off precise location sharing in your browser settings
- Keep initial conversations on the platform before moving to personal phone numbers
- Move slowly and verify the other person through video chat before meeting in person
- Report suspicious profiles immediately—moderators are active but cannot catch everything

Is “W4M Maps” a Scam? How to Avoid Fraudulent Hookup Sites
Let’s be direct: most websites advertising “W4M maps” or “hot singles in your area” with interactive maps are scams. They exist to collect your credit card information, not to help you find real connections.
These scam operations follow a predictable pattern:
- Flashy landing page showing attractive women “near you” on an interactive map
- Free sign-up that shows you dozens of fake profiles and messages
- Paywall requiring credit card “age verification” to continue
- Small initial charges that escalate to recurring monthly fees
- No actual women, no real messages, no genuine connections

- Reddit users on r/dating and r/Scams have extensively documented these operations from 2023 through 2025. The consensus is clear: W4M maps sites are lead-generation schemes designed to capture financial information from lonely people.
Here are concrete red flags that shows a site is fraudulent:
- No company information, physical address, or clear terms of service
- Multiple rotating brand names that all lead to the same billing
- Immediate pressure to verify identity with a credit card
- “Verification” charges described as $1.00 or $0.50 that later become $50+ monthly
- Profiles with only one highly edited photo and generic descriptions
- Messages from “local women” that arrive before you even complete your profile

Safety Tips for W4M Personals, Meetups & Local Hookups
Whether you find someone through a dating website, hookup site, or Reddit personals, personal safety must come before any romantic or sexual goal. Before You Meet
- Video chat at least once to verify the person matches their photos
- Check their social media presence if they are willing to share links
- Tell a friend where you are going, who you are meeting, and when you expect to return
- Share your live location with a trusted contact through your phone’s maps feature
During the First Meeting
- Choose a busy public place like a popular café, well-known bar, or daytime park
- Arrange your own transportation to and from the location
- Keep your first meet relatively brief (1–2 hours) to give yourself an easy exit
- Trust your instincts—if something feels wrong, leave without explanation
Substance Use Guidelines
- Avoid heavy drinking or drug use during first encounters with people you have just met
- Keep your drink with you at all times and never leave it unattended
- Stay in control and aware of your surroundings

How to Write an Effective W4M Ad (For Women)
A clear, honest ad attracts better responses and filters out men who are not compatible with what you want. Vague profiles get vague responses; specific profiles attract people who actually read them.
Structure Your Ad Effectively
- Catchy but accurate headline — Summarize who you are and what you want in under 10 words. Example: “33 Chicago Woman Seeking Hiking Partner, Maybe More”
- 3–5 sentence body — Describe yourself briefly, mention 1–2 interests, and state what you are looking for. Be specific rather than generic.
- Clear logistics — Include your approximate age, general area (city or neighborhood), and any time constraints (e.g., “available weekends only”).
- What you want — Explicitly state the type of man and encounter you are seeking.
What Works vs. What Doesn’t:
| Effective | Ineffective |
|---|---|
| “I’m 28, live in Seattle, love live jazz and weekend hikes” | “I’m fun and laid-back, love to laugh” |
| “Looking for casual ongoing connection, not one-night hookups” | “Looking for whatever happens” |
| “Prefer men 30–40 who don’t smoke” | “Looking for a good guy” |
Set Boundaries in the Ad
Include deal-breakers directly in your post to reduce awkward conversations later:
- “Condom use is non-negotiable”
- “Not interested in married men”
- “I’m looking for dates first, not jumping into bed”
These statements may reduce your total number of responses but dramatically increase the quality of men who reply.

How to Respond to W4M Ads (For Men)
Thoughtful, respectful replies stand out in a sea of generic “hey” messages. Women posting W4M ads often receive dozens of responses within hours, so your approach needs to differentiate you immediately.
How to Write a Strong First Response
- Read the entire ad before replying, not just the headline
- Reference at least one specific detail from her post (her city, hobbies, or stated preferences)
- Keep your message short: 4–6 sentences maximum
- Avoid explicit content unless her ad explicitly invites it
- Include a brief introduction of yourself: age, location, and one relevant interest
Example of a Good Response
“Hi! I saw your post about looking for a hiking partner in Seattle. I’m 34, live in Capitol Hill, and spend most weekends on trails around the Cascades. I’d love to chat more if you’re interested—my favorite recent hike was Lake Serene. Let me know if you’d like to continue this conversation.”
Behaviors That Get You Ignored or Blocked
- Copy-paste messages that clearly were not written for her specific ad
- Rude or entitled comments about her appearance or preferences
- Unsolicited explicit photos (this can also get you banned from platforms)
- Pressuring for phone numbers or in-person meetings immediately
- Ignoring boundaries she stated in her ad
Consent and Pacing
Ask if she is comfortable moving to another platform rather than assuming. A message like “Would you be open to continuing this on Signal or WhatsApp?” respects her autonomy and gives her space to agree or suggest an alternative.

How can I tell if a W4M profile is fake?
Look for these warning signs: only one highly edited or professional-looking photo, immediate requests to move the conversation to another adult site, demands for money or gift cards, and script-like replies that do not respond to specific things you said. Real users typically have multiple casual photos, specific details in their bios, respond to your actual questions, and do not ask for financial help within the first conversation. Bots and scammers often send identical messages to many users and push for quick action.

Is it safe to share my real name and workplace on a W4M profile?
No, and you should avoid doing so until you have met someone in person and built trust. Use only your first name or a nickname on your profile. Keep your workplace description vague (e.g., “I work in healthcare” rather than “I’m a nurse at City General Hospital”). Avoid posting photos that reveal your exact address, license plate, or daily routine. This information can be shared gradually as you get to know someone and verify they are a genuine, trustworthy person.
